/**
 * @short Class that sends a configuration information to a remote
 * mirror of IfMgr configuration state.
 *
 * The IfMgrXrlReplicator contains an @ref IfMgrCommandFifoQueue and
 * adds commands to it when @ref IfMgrXrlReplicator::push is called.
 * Invoking push also cranks the queue if an Xrl dispatch is not in
 * progress.  Cranking causes the Xrl at the head of the queue to be
 * dispatched.
 *
 * On the successful dispatch of an Xrl, the next command ready for
 * dispatching as an Xrl is taken from the queue and dispatched if
 * available.  If no command is available, processing stops.  If an
 * Xrl dispatch fails, the overrideable method @ref
 * IfMgrXrlReplicator::xrl_error_event is called.  After an error, the
 * queue processing stops and the IfMgrXrlReplicator instance should in
 * most cases be destructed.
 */

/**
 * @short An IfMgrXrlReplicator managed by an IfMgrXrlReplicationManager.
 *
 * This class implements the functionality of an IfMgrXrlReplicator,
 * and is used by an IfMgrXrlReplicationManager.  Instances of
 * IfMgrXrlReplicatorManager contain a set of these objects.  When an
 * error occurs with IPC the objects request removal from the manager,
 * which causes their destruction.
 */
